A stunning 2.5 cm red Elrathia kingii trilobite with a complete 9 mm Bolaspidella housensis, situated on a colorful matrix background. Small agnostid trilobite pecies of the species Itagnostus interstrictus are also present on the plate. Colorful pellet-like shapes pepper the plate around the trilobite. These undetermined pellets are likely algal in origin.

Examples of red Elrathia and Bolaspidella from this site are becoming increasingly rare. The site was known throughout the 80’s & 90’s for producing these stunning red Elrathia with superior preservation and colorful matrices. The supply of top specimens from this site are becoming excessively rare.

Age: Middle Cambrian

Species Name: Elrathia kingii

Order / Family: Ptychopariida / Alokistocaridae

Locality: Millard County, Utah

Formation: Wheeler Formation
